Summary Annotation Copepoda: Developments in Ecology, Biology and Systematics includes articles presented at the Seventh International Conference on Copepoda, held in Curitiba, Brazil, during July 1999, under the sponsorship of the Federal University of Parana and the World Association of Copepodologists. During the conference, 228 investigators from 37 countries discussed the current status of research in the vast field of copepod biology. As a follow-up, this volume focuses on aspects of the ecology, biology and systematics of copepods from marine, freshwater and semiterrestrial environments. Those interested in aquatic and semiaquatic communities will find an overview of present understanding of these nearly ubiquitous microcrustaceans. This book provides research material for graduate students and professional biologists interested in the aquatic sciences.
